Full Job Posting
Description Supports the Human Resources Lead in managing daily HR operations within the hotel.
This role is responsible for recruitment, employee onboarding, performance management, staff relations, training coordination, payroll support, and ensuring compliance with labour laws and hotel policies.
The HR Supervisor plays a key role in fostering an inclusive, high-performing workplace that reflects IHG's culture of True Hospitality for Good.
Qualifications
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, Hospitality Management, or a related field.
Experience
3–5 years of HR experience, preferably in a luxury or 5-star hotel.
Previous supervisory experience in Human Resources is preferred.
Skills & Competencies Strong knowledge of labour laws and HR best practices.
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
Leadership and team supervision abilities.
Strong organisational and time-management skills.
Problem-solving and conflict-resolution skills.
High level of integrity and confidentiality.
High level of proficiency in English (written and spoken) Proficiency in Microsoft Office.
